"Roses are Red" by James Patterson is a gripping crime thriller that will keep readers on the edge of their seats. This novel is the second book in the Detective Alex Cross series, following the success of "Along Came a Spider." In "Roses are Red," Cross is faced with a new challenge as a series of brutal murders take place in Washington D.C. The killer, known as "The Mastermind," leaves taunting notes for the police, claiming that he is smarter than they are and that he will continue to kill until he is caught. Cross must use all of his skills and resources to track down the killer before it's too late. Patterson's writing style is fast-paced and engaging, making it difficult to put the book down. The plot is full of twists and turns, and the characters are well-developed and believable. Cross is a complex and relatable protagonist, struggling to balance his work and personal life while trying to solve the case. One of the strengths of "Roses are Red" is the way Patterson builds tension and suspense throughout the novel. The stakes are high, and the reader can't help but feel invested in the outcome of the story. The author also does an excellent job of creating a sense of place, making the city of Washington D.C. almost feel like another character in the book. Overall, "Roses are Red" is a thrilling and entertaining read that will appeal to fans of crime fiction. James Patterson has once again proven why he is one of the most popular authors in the genre.
